Moving towards the adaptation of western model of teaching, learning and research, CGC has formulated a new management team responsible for integrating curriculum with entrepreneurship among the students. The new team of Deans, with the majority of young academicians and administrators, would aim at inculcating professional competitiveness among the students studying at CGC. These deans would look after academic affairs, student welfare, Personality Development and higher education, sports, counseling and planning and development, and Placements of the college respectively.

Albert Einstein once said "Education is what remains after one has forgotten everything one learned in school" and this is the mission of the CGC. This aim is fulfilled by the office of the Dean Academics. It is responsible for the academic program and for supporting the faculty and staff who bring that program to life. This is done by proper academic planning, job allocation and scheduling of classes. Further strengthening academic programs and designing curriculum that respond to student and job market needs/opportunities is done by organizing special lectures/seminars by distinguished visiting professors/scientist from various university and industries as well as arranging special classes for imparting technical education and personality development. Meritorious students are given scholarships in form of cash and books for each semester. For weak students extra classes are arranged so that they do not lag behind in their subjects. We also provide the students with confidential counseling and resolve their grievances. Apart from this, one of the main tasks is to attract and retain world-class faculty members because that will enhance the reputation of the colleges and to plan faculty workload and long-range professional development plans. This office also look for promoting and serving as a model for teaching professional achievement and professional service; maintaining good working relationships with faculty and administration in all academic and non-academic areas; maintaining effective communication between students, faculty and college authorities. Also at this office we observe, supervise, and evaluate faculty, provide aids to faculty in the development and implementation of the curriculum. We conduct regular meetings with faculty, which deal with both routine college matters and with the exchange of ideas on issues of educational/philosophical interest and concern. The Dean Academics’ office serves as a consultant to teachers in matters of classroom management, teaching methods, and general college procedures. It also establishes programs for the orientation of new teachers, for in-service training of all teachers, and for the evaluation of classroom teachers, to ensure that teachers are familiar with and adhere to college policies. Confidential counseling to faculty is also provided to resolve their grievances.

The Department of Students’ Welfare provides opportunities, adequate scope and amenities for all round development of personality and leadership qualities among the students. Students contribute effectively in the management of various activities like cultural & literary activities, hostels, food services, games and sports, and professional societies like NSS, Arts Club, Alumni association and student counseling cell under the guidance of Dean Students’ Welfare (DSW). College-wise professional societies for the advancement of the professional skills of students works for the realization of the aims of Students Welfare. The societies coordinate the literary and cultural activities at various levels for honing the skills of the students. Organizing professional / expert lectures by eminent personalities, scientific contests, debates, paper reading & essay writing competitions, scientific expositions and various cultural activities are aimed in order to provide the equal opportunities and to breed the hidden talent of the students.
The objective of the CGC is to impart world class technical education to the students. We aim to keep updated the knowledge of our students, for that we keep on arranging seminars, workshops and conference at National level. For higher studies of our students and to make the students aware of developments at International level, we have MoUs with leading international Universities for the mutual exchange of faculty, students as well as for the research work, consultancy and Industrial Projects to be carried out for the benefit of the students and the society. At present we have tie-up with three reputed Universities, University of Wolverhampton UK, University of Technology Sydney, and University of Sunderland, UK. The office of Dean Placements is working day and night for the placements of CGC students through campus placements drives regularly held on the CGC campus. This office has a dynamic team of young professionals. The department puts untiring efforts to equip the students with versatile management traits to match core needs of the corporate world. The excellent placement record of CGC is a proof that we are the most preferred college in the region. The Placement office liaisons with industry to ensure final placements, Conduct Guest Lectures, Organize Industrial Visits & training, Develop the Personality of the students for improving their employability. The companies are invited to campus for taking part in the Placement Process on mutually convenient dates.
